        The sol-gel method was used to prepare binary metal oxide (IrO2-RuO2) pH sensor. The electrodes that mole percent compositions (mol%) of IrO2 and RuO2 were 70:30 and 30:70 were selected. The characterizations of Nernstian response over pH range, response rate, interference on alkaline metals and reproducibility were investigated. Also the electroanalytical properties of these electrodes were evaluated in comparison with a commercial glass pH electrode. The composition of IrO2:RuO2 70:30 mol% was chosen as better electrode formulation. The electrode was not susceptible to the action of interfering ions such as Li+, Na+ and K+.

        Lead (II) ion selective poly(aniline) solid contact electrode based on Tetramethylthiuram monosulfide ionophore as a sulfur containing sensing material is successfully developed. The electrode exhibits good linear response of 25.6 mV / decade (at 20±0.2℃, r2=0.995) within the concentration range of 1.0×10-1~4.0×10-7 M Pb (II). The composition of this electrode was Ionophore : PVC : dioctylphthalate : potassiumtetrakis(4-chlorophenyl)borate : Oleic acid = 5.0 : 20.0 : 25.0 : 4.0 : 5.0. When we consider the results of using different composition electrodes based on only one potassiumtetrakis(4-chlorophenyl)borate or Oleic acid liphophlic additive, poly(aniline) solid contact electrode based on Tetramethylthiuram monosulfide ionophore with potassiumtetrakis(4-chlorophenyl)borate and Oleic acid liphophlic additive had the best result in response characteristics. The electrode shows good selectivity for lead (II) ion in comparison with alkali, alkaline earth, transition and heavy metal ions. This electrode is suitable for use with aqueous solutions of pH 3.0 ~ 7.0 and their standard deviation in the measured emf differences was ±2.94 mV at Tris buffered lead sample solution of 1.0×10-2 M and ±2.82 mV at Tris buffered lead sample solution of 1.0×10-3 M. Their stabilization time was less than 710 s. and response time was less than 16 s.
